Greening the Industry How Women Leaders areDriving Sustainability inEnergy? n recent years, sustainability has become a central focus for industries worldwide, and the energy sector is no exception. I Amidst growing concerns over climate change and the depletion of natural resources, the need for sustainable practices has never been more pressing. Interestingly, women leaders are playing a significant role in driving this transformation within the energy sector. From advocating for renewable energy to promoting inclusive policies, women are at the forefront of greening the industry. Empowering Leadership: Women leaders in the energy sector are bringing a fresh perspective to sustainability initiatives. Their leadership is characterized by a holistic approach that considers environmental, social, and economic factors. By prioritizing long-term sustainability over short-term gains, they are steering their organizations towards a more resilient future. Advocates for Renewable Energy One keyway women leaders are driving sustainability in the energy sector is by championing renewable energy sources such as solar, wind, and hydro power. They recognize the importance of transitioning away from fossil fuels to mitigate climate change and reduce environmental impact. Through their advocacy efforts, they are influencing policies and investment decisions to accelerate the adoption of clean energy technologies. Promoting Diversity and Inclusion Women leaders also advocate for diversity and inclusion within the energy industry. By fostering diverse teams and inclusive work environments, they bring together a wide range of perspectives and experiences. This diversity of thought is essential for innovation and problem-solving, particularly when addressing complex sustainability challenges. 24 25 www.ciolook.com | March 2024 | www.ciolook.com | March 2024 |
